> Hi,
> I am Anika , and I have been trying to submit my first patch for
> Linux Kernel. 
> I had completed till the make command and rebooted my vm after that.
> While rebooting the following message popped :- " End kernel panic
> not syncing out of memory and no killable processes" . I tried the
> whole procedure again , yet again same error occurred. Please let me
> know what can be done.

The first thing you should do is look through the
entire backtrace that was printed before that
"End kernel panic" message, to see exactly where
in your code changes the problem is happening.
